Understanding A Game of Thrones Le Traîne de Fer Volume IV
The *Le Traîne de Fer* series, the French translation of *A Song of Ice and Fire*, brings a
unique flavor to George R.R. Martin’s sprawling fantasy epic. Volume IV, specifically,
corresponds to *A Feast for Crows* in the original English series, which shifts the narrative
focus onto the political machinations and aftermath of the War of the Five Kings.
This volume is notable for its detailed exploration of power vacuums, the consequences of
war, and the struggles of survival in a realm still reeling from conflict. Unlike earlier
volumes that focused heavily on battlefield confrontations, *volume iv* delves into the
subtleties of governance, betrayal, and the personal trials of its characters.

The Ironborn and Their Quest for Independence
The ironborn, led by characters like Aeron Greyjoy and Euron Greyjoy, provide another
layer of conflict in *a game of thrones le tra ne de fer volume iv*. Their fierce desire for
autonomy and dominance over the seas introduces themes of rebellion and identity.
This subplot is crucial for understanding the broader implications of control over
Westeros’s regions and the shifting balance of power, which is a hallmark of the series.

Political Intrigue and Power Dynamics
The political landscape in "a game of thrones le tra ne de fer volume iv" is notably
complex. The novel explores the fragile balance of power following the deaths and
upheavals of earlier volumes. Key players, including the Lannisters, Martells, and the
emerging factions within King’s Landing, maneuver for dominance. The narrative’s focus
on the inner workings of the Small Council, the rise of the Faith Militant, and the Dornish
ambitions adds layers of tension.
This volume’s emphasis on political strategy over battlefield glorification reflects a
maturation in storytelling. Readers witness how governance, diplomacy, and manipulation
become as critical as martial prowess in the fight for the Iron Throne. The nuanced
portrayal of these machinations allows for a rich exploration of themes such as loyalty,
honor, and the nature of power.

Comparative Insights: Volume IV Versus Earlier Installments
When juxtaposed with the earlier volumes in the "Traîne de Fer" series, volume IV stands
out for its deliberate pacing and focus on political complexity. While some readers
appreciate this evolution, others have critiqued the relative scarcity of action sequences
and the absence of several fan-favorite characters from certain regions.
Pros: Enhanced political intrigue, deeper character introspection, expanded world-
1.
building.
Cons: Slower pacing, fewer appearances from prominent characters like Jon Snow
2.
and Tyrion Lannister, which may impact reader engagement.
This contrast can be attributed to the original structure of Martin’s narrative, where
volume IV and its companion volume V ("A Dance with Dragons") split the storyline to
focus on different character groups. The French translation maintains this division,
allowing for a comprehensive yet sometimes fragmented view of the saga.
